And they sang responsively,
For He is good,
for His steadfast love
endures forever.
Ezra 3. 11
This truth is repeated
41 times in the Old Testament.
God repeats in Scripture
what He doesn't want us
to forget or ignore.
It is like putting it in BOLD type,
underlined,
and in ALL CAPITAL LETTERS.
It is a call to worship,
a shout of praise
and thankfulness,
and a daily reminder to us
Who He is
and who we are
as His beloved.
Also translated as lovingkindness,
steadfast love spells out the goodness,
kindness and faithfulness of God.
When we recite these words,
when we sing them,
when we engrave them
on our hearts,
we put God in His rightful place.
If we start the day repeating this truth,
how differently we would live
and respond to circumstances.
